WebThe loanable funds market illustrates the interaction of borrowers and savers in the economy. It is a variation of a market model, but what is being “bought” and “sold” is money that has been saved. Borrowers demand loanable funds and savers supply loanable funds. Figure 3.15 “A Surplus in the Market for Coffee” shows the same demand and supply curves we have just examined, but this time the initial price is $8 per pound of coffee. Because we no longer have a balance between quantity demanded and quantity supplied, this price is not the equilibrium price.

Aggregate demand, or AD, refers to the amount of total spending on domestic goods and services in an economy. Strictly speaking, AD is what economists call total planned expenditure. We'll talk about that more in other articles, but for now, just think of aggregate demand as total spending.
